2. Directional versus non-directional wording. A directional (one-tailed) hypothesis predicts which way the effect runs and buys statistical power — but only when prior literature clearly licenses the direction, and only if the choice is recorded before data collection. A non-directional (two-tailed) hypothesis is the defensible default. Your writer decides per hypothesis and, crucially, writes the justification sentence, because an unjustified one-tailed test is one of the fastest ways to lose an examiner’s trust.

3. Operationalising variables. This is where most student hypotheses die. “Social media use harms academic performance” is an opinion; a hypothesis needs every concept converted into something measurable: social media use becomes self-reported daily hours logged via screen-time data; academic performance becomes weighted average module mark. Your expert names the instrument, scale or metric for each variable — validated questionnaires where they exist (the Warwick–Edinburgh scale for wellbeing, the PSQI for sleep quality, SERVQUAL for service quality) — so the methodology chapter inherits ready-made measures rather than problems.

5. Statistical test matching, power and sample size. Each hypothesis is delivered with its matched test — independent or paired t-test for two-group comparisons, one-way or factorial ANOVA for three or more groups, chi-square for associations between categorical variables, correlation and multiple regression for predictive relationships — plus the parametric assumptions to check and the non-parametric fallback if they fail. Where your design allows it, we add an a priori power calculation (conventionally 80% power at α = .05) so you know the sample size your hypotheses actually require. How UK Examiners Judge a Hypothesis — and Where Marks Are Won

Marking criteria differ in wording across universities, but examiners assess hypotheses against four tests that barely vary. Testability: can the prediction be evaluated with obtainable data — are the variables measurable, the population reachable, the comparison real? Falsifiability: could an observable result prove it wrong? A hypothesis no data could ever contradict (“leadership influences organisational culture in various ways”) is not a hypothesis at all. Grounding in literature: does the prediction emerge from the studies reviewed, ideally from a named theory — expectancy theory, the technology acceptance model, self-determination theory — rather than appearing from nowhere? Alignment with methodology: does the design that follows actually test what was predicted, with the right test, on the right variables, at the right scale of measurement?

Those four tests are also where classification boundaries live. A 2:2 dissertation typically states plausible hypotheses that are loosely operationalised and tested with a defensible-but-unjustified method. A 2:1 states clear H₀/H₁ pairs, operationalises adequately and matches tests correctly. A first (70+) does something visibly harder: hypotheses derived from a specific tension in the literature, variables operationalised with validated instruments, direction justified or explicitly withheld, power addressed, and limitations of the hypothesis framing itself acknowledged in the discussion. At masters level the same gradient sets merit (60–69) apart from distinction (70+): Level 7 descriptors reward hypotheses that engage critically with competing theoretical accounts — predicting which theory should win and why — rather than testing an isolated effect. A Worked Example: From Vague Topic to Approved Hypothesis Set

Abstract descriptions only go so far, so here is the transformation the service performs, using a brief we see constantly. A final-year business student arrives with: “I want to look at how hybrid working affects employee performance.” As it stands, that sentence cannot anchor a dissertation — “hybrid working” is undefined (two days remote? employee choice or employer mandate?), “performance” is unmeasured, no population is named, and nothing is predicted. Every downstream chapter would inherit that fog.

The delivered version looks like this. Research question: among UK professional-services employees, does the number of contracted remote days per week predict self-rated job performance and turnover intention? H1₀: there is no statistically significant relationship between contracted remote days (0–5, measured from HR policy data) and self-rated performance on the Individual Work Performance Questionnaire. H1₁ (non-directional, because the literature genuinely conflicts): a significant relationship exists. H2₁ (directional, licensed by consistent prior findings): employees with at least two contracted remote days report significantly lower turnover intention on the three-item TIS-3 scale. Matched tests: multiple regression for H1, controlling for tenure and role seniority; independent-samples t-test for H2, with Mann–Whitney U as the fallback if normality fails. Sample: an a priori calculation indicates roughly 100–120 respondents for 80% power at a medium effect — achievable through two professional networks the student already belongs to.

Notice what changed: every concept became a named measure, every prediction gained a null twin, direction was justified where the literature allows it and withheld where it does not, and feasibility was checked against the sample the student can actually reach. 2. What is the difference between a null and an alternative hypothesis?
The null hypothesis (H0) states there is no effect, difference or relationship - for example, employee engagement does not differ between remote and office workers. The alternative hypothesis (H1) states the effect you predict exists. Statistical tests evaluate evidence against the null: you either reject it or fail to reject it, and your dissertation is marked partly on whether you phrase that logic correctly.

3. Should my hypothesis be directional or non-directional?
A directional (one-tailed) hypothesis predicts which way the effect runs - X increases Y - and is only defensible when prior literature clearly points one way. A non-directional (two-tailed) hypothesis predicts a difference without specifying direction and is the safer default. 5. What makes a hypothesis testable and falsifiable?
A testable hypothesis names variables you can actually measure with the data you can actually collect; a falsifiable one could in principle be proven wrong by an observable result. 'Social media harms wellbeing' fails both - 'undergraduates who report more than three hours of daily social media use will score lower on the Warwick-Edinburgh Mental Wellbeing Scale' passes both. 6. How do hypotheses link to research questions and objectives?
Objectives say what the study will do, research questions say what it asks, and hypotheses state the answers you will formally test. Examiners check the chain runs unbroken: every hypothesis should trace back to a question, and every question to an objective. 7. What does operationalising a variable mean?
It means turning an abstract concept into something concretely measurable: 'brand loyalty' becomes repeat-purchase intention on a validated 7-point scale; 'patient outcomes' becomes 30-day readmission rates. 8. Which statistical test matches my hypothesis?
It depends on your variables: comparing two group means suggests a t-test; three or more groups, ANOVA; two categorical variables, chi-square; predicting an outcome from several variables, regression. 9. Do qualitative dissertations need hypotheses?
Usually not - purely qualitative studies are typically guided by open research questions rather than hypotheses, because interpretive designs do not test statistical predictions. Mixed-methods studies often need both.
